Nucleotide, gene, DNA, chromosome.
A nucleotide is a building block of nucleic acid, DNA. The DNA is macromolecule that carries the genetic information, which consists of genes (coding sequences). The DNA is specifically packed into structures called chromosomes, which consist of DNA and associated proteins.
